You might have heard: Mobile is now the majority of traffic for most news sites, and U.S. advertisers are scrambling to spend on mobile
But did you know: In her annual Internet trends report, Mary Meeker says that Internet and mobile user growth is “solid, but slowing.” Meeker emphasized mobile ads as an area of growth, estimating that there’s an opportunity for $25 billion in mobile ad growth in the U.S. According to Meeker’s slides, Americans spend 24 percent of their media-consuming time on mobile while mobile ads make up just 8 percent of overall ad spending.
+ An overview of the most important points from Meeker’s report: The top Internet companies are platforms, messaging apps are the portal to mobile, and video viewing is growing fast, especially in vertical (TechCrunch)
